How Much Does Religious Group Transportation in Syracuse Cost?
| Type of Vehicle | Cost Per Hour Weekdays | Cost Per Hour Weekends | Cost Per Day | Cost Per Mile |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 56 Passenger Charter Bus | $205 – $385+ | $225 – $410+ | $1,650 – $2,950+ | $6.20 – $8.95+ |
| 35 Passenger Minibus | $225 – $370+ | $255 – $385+ | $1,815 – $2,415+ | $6.20 – $8.95+ |
| 30 Passenger Minibus | $205 – $365+ | $240 – $380+ | $1,670 – $2,335+ | $5.90 – $8.60+ |
| 28 Passenger Minibus | $190 – $355+ | $220 – $370+ | $1,540 – $2,255+ | $5.65 – $8.25+ |
| 25 Passenger Minibus | $190 – $350+ | $195 – $365+ | $1,420 – $2,180+ | $5.40 – $7.90+ |
| 20 Passenger Minibus | $190 – $340+ | $190 – $355+ | $1,300 – $2,080+ | $5.15 – $7.50+ |
| 18 Passenger Minibus | $190 – $330+ | $190 – $350+ | $1,210 – $1,990+ | $5.00 – $7.25+ |
| 15 Passenger Minibus | $180 – $310+ | $180 – $330+ | $1,150 – $1,880+ | $4.75 – $6.95+ |
| 15-50 Passenger Party Bus | $248 – $426+ | $265 – $460+ | $1,827 – $2,954+ | $6.75 – $9.95+ |
| Sprinter Van with Driver | $190 – $373+ | $218 – $466+ | $1,395 – $2,848+ | $5.00 – $6.95+ |
| Sprinter Limo | $190 – $340+ | $190 – $355+ | $1,300 – $2,080+ | $5.15 – $7.50+ |
| School Bus | $205 – $365+ | $240 – $380+ | $1,670 – $2,335+ | $5.00 – $7.60+ |
| ABOVE PRICES ARE JUST EXAMPLES. Your final price and vehicle options depend entirely on your specific trip details. To get an instant price quote for your trip, request an online quote or call 315-901-5678. | ||||

For most parish pilgrimage groups heading to the National Shrine of the North American Martyrs in Auriesville — about 100 miles east of Syracuse on I-90 — a 40- to 56-passenger charter bus is the most popular choice. It gives everyone room to spread out on the drive, includes onboard restrooms and climate control for the roughly two-hour journey, and keeps the whole group together for the day. Smaller prayer groups of 15 to 35 people often prefer a minibus.
Compare both options through the quote tool!
Book at least two to three months in advance for major diocesan events like Youth Day, which draws hundreds of participants from across the Diocese of Syracuse's seven counties and competes for the same vehicles as other large events. Holy Week — Palm Sunday through Easter Sunday — is the single busiest stretch of the year for church transportation in Central New York, so booking four to six months out for that window is strongly advised.
